One important difference between Select SPDRs and conventional mutual fund shares is that Select Sector SPDRs are available for purchase or sale intraday on NYSE Arca. As a result, Select Sector SPDRs may trade at a premium or discount to the Funds underlying Net Asset Value (”NAV”). The NAV of each Select Sector SPDR ... It tracks the Energy Select Sector index, which includes large-cap companies across the US involved in oil and gas, as well as energy equipment.Leveraged Oil ETFs and ETNs. Some ETPs are leveraged, which means they use derivatives and debt to multiply the return of the benchmark they mimic.
